If you’ve ever struggled to rush through a massive airport terminal with a heavy suitcase, you know how exhausting it can be. The Airwheel smart luggage solves this problem by letting you actually ride on your luggage instead of just pulling it behind you. But one question that comes up a lot is: how stable is it when you’re riding at moderate speeds?
Airwheel smart luggage is built with stability as a core priority. Most models feature a dual-wheel design with a sturdy telescopic handle that serves as your steering column when riding. The wheels are positioned to create a wide base of support, which naturally reduces tipping risk. At moderate speeds typically ranging from 8-13 km/h depending on the model, the luggage feels surprisingly grounded. The weight of the luggage itself (ranging from about 6.6kg to 9kg depending on the model) actually works in your favor—the heavier the load, the more stable the ride feels, which is the opposite of some electric scooters where added weight can make handling trickier.

The stability of Airwheel luggage comes from several well-thought-out design elements working together. First, the three-wheel configuration provides a triangular support base that naturally resists tipping. Second, the telescopic handle doubles as a balance assist—when you grip it while riding, you have a solid point of reference that helps you maintain your center of gravity. Third, the acceleration and braking are intentionally designed to be gradual rather than sudden, which prevents the sudden lurches that could throw off your balance. The motor power is also capped at moderate levels—top speeds range from 8 km/h on the SE3MiniT to 13 km/h on the SE3T and SE3S—which keeps the luggage manageable for most users without feeling too fast or twitchy.
It’s important to understand what you’re getting into. Unlike a regular suitcase that just rolls behind you, Airwheel luggage requires you to actually stand on it and balance. However, most users report that the learning curve is quite short—often just 5-10 minutes of practice. The moderate top speeds (8-13 km/h) are actually ideal because they’re fast enough to be useful but slow enough that a loss of balance won’t result in a dangerous fall. The battery capacity of 73.26Wh also means the motor delivers consistent power without the jerky acceleration that can occur when batteries are running low.
At walking pace (about 3-4 km/h), the Airwheel feels very controllable—you can easily step off if needed and the luggage just rolls along with you. At moderate speeds (around 6-8 km/h), you’ll feel the most stable as your momentum helps smooth out small unevenness in the floor. At top speeds (10-13 km/h), you’ll notice more vibration through the handle and need to be more attentive to your balance, particularly when turning. Most users find that their sweet spot for comfort and stability is right in the middle of the speed range—fast enough to make progress but slow enough to feel completely in control. The 8-10 km range on a full charge (2-hour charge time) is also enough for most airport traversals without needing to worry about battery depletion affecting performance.
Is it difficult to balance on Airwheel luggage for beginners?
Most beginners find they can ride comfortably within 5-10 minutes. The wide wheelbase and gradual acceleration make it much easier to balance than electric scooters. You can also use the handle for additional support while riding, which significantly helps with stability.
Can I use Airwheel luggage without the app?
Yes, all Airwheel models work independently without a smartphone. The basic riding functions work right out of the box—simply charge the battery (about 2 hours for a full charge), extend the handle, and ride. The app is optional and provides additional features like directional control.
Does Airwheel luggage work on all airport surfaces?
Airwheel luggage performs best on smooth, flat surfaces like terminal floors and sidewalks. It’s not designed for rough terrain, uneven pavement, or wet surfaces. Most airports and convention centers have suitable flooring for a stable ride.
